Health Benefits

Doctors recommend that you walk at minimum 10,000 steps a day to maintain your health. However, many people struggle to get enough exercise during the daytime. A treadmill desk can help you achieve your fitness goals and remain healthy by permitting you to walk while working. Some treadmills are designed to be able to be placed therun under desk treadmill desks and others are designed to be a workstation that allows you to sit while walking.

Some studies have shown that a treadmill desk could enhance health outcomes. This includes weight loss, reduced cholesterol and triglycerides. The same is true of standing desks, which have been shown to reduce the risks associated with prolonged sitting.

You will feel more productive and enthusiastic at work by using a treadmill desk, but you should be careful not to overdo it. It is possible to suffer neck, back or shoulder pain if utilize a treadmill desk for too long. You should also avoid doing repetitive tasks while you're walking, such as typing.

Raegan Poltrock is a client strategy assistant at the advertising agency Attentive. She is a treadmill and is more active throughout the day. She began using the desk about one year ago and now walks between two and four hours on her treadmill 10 to 20 miles per day. She claims that her work has improved as a result of her energy levels rising. A recent study by Levine and his team from the Minneapolis-based consultancy firm Salo produced similar results. They looked at 18 employees who rotated on and off treadmill desks for six months, walking around three hours per day. They found that cholesterol levels decreased and employees were more productive compared to those who sat at traditional desks.

Ergonomics

Doctors suggest that you walk at least 10,000 steps a day to maintain your health. However, the demands of children, work and other obligations can make it difficult to make time. A treadmill desk can aid you in staying on track, but without losing the productivity you require to get through the day. However, it's important to to research the features of a treadmill desk before you purchase one, as the wrong use could cause neck, back, and wrist pain.

In general treadmill desks are designed to provide ergonomic benefits by allowing users to change positions frequently. By shifting between sitting and standing, you'll be more active and lower your risk of developing long-term health problems such as obesity and high blood pressure. However, if you're going to use a treadmill desk, make sure that it's designed for office use and that you adjust your computer monitor to the appropriate height.

The ergonomics of treadmill desks that have an incline feature are especially difficult to work with. The newest NordicTrack treadmill desk, for example, allows you to adjust the treadmill to an incline but doesn't offer a way to mount an LCD tray or keyboard arm. Instead, you'll be required to sit on the front edge of your keyboard and screen and put excessive stress on your wrists and increase the chance of suffering from carpal tunnel syndrome and other repetitive stress injuries.

The iMovR SteadyType desk however, has an integrated keyboard tray that allows you to take the correct posture while typing. This reduces strain on the neck shoulders, neck, and back while reducing wrist pressure. It's also much more sturdy than other adjustable-height two-legged desks.

If you are a beginner begin small and gradually increase your time on the treadmill for desk desk to 20 or 30 mins per day. It can be hard to switch from a comfortable chair to walking treadmill With desk and typing. Begin slowly and gradually build your endurance. Once you have developed endurance, you can increase the duration and speed of your walking exercises.
